Guest-728: when you want to play with a friend who is much lower level than you, are you stuck playing the furthest ACT or DIFFICULTY they have achieved?
JasonBender: They can jump in to your game at a higher level (up to the highest difficulty they've achieved), even though they might miss story points. If the lower level player creates the game you will be limited to their story progress. You're not limited by ACT, but you are limited by DIFFICULTY.

Guest-503: Is "rushing" a character possible? Or are there some kind of restrictions that keep a player from getting to Nightmare/**bleep**/Inferno in a significantly shorter time period than usual.
JayWilson: A higher level character can help you jump past content within a difficulty, but you get greatly diminished XP, so you really need to go through legitimately. We have hard level requirements for difficulty levels, though, so no shortcuts there.

Jar of souls is another example of how they'll randomize the game with events.

***SPOILER***


***SPOILER***

Last chance.....

Jar of souls is where you go into a room with a glowing jar sitting in the middle of it.

Of course, you click on it and the jar starts glowing more. You've awakened the souls in the room and they're angry. The doors leading into the room all seal you in and skeletons & ghosts start spawning.

You have to survive 60 seconds with increasingly powerful undead spawning repeatedly in the room. Once you do, the jar spits out some pretty good loot.
